Transaction 5754f2ccc98ab3f5f61d638199a070a0fc23263e33d3d0a7cb39b8148efc08f5

1 Input
2 Outputs
  • 5754f2ccc98ab3f5f61d638199a070a0fc23263e33d3d0a7cb39b8148efc08f5:0
  • value  2608010
    address  3Df76Vm9SpRarhae524wmaqgrdpWxx5bdC
  • 5754f2ccc98ab3f5f61d638199a070a0fc23263e33d3d0a7cb39b8148efc08f5:1
  • value  385873828
    address  bc1q0xupsg90f4k7mc599y7chral6ars9tlmygluxr